Each subtest score is a portion of the total score according to their respective maximum scores, as follows: Accordingly, the LQ is calculated as the sum of each subtest revised score. The first two elements relate to spoken language performance and the latter two elements relate to written language performance. The LQ uses a 60:40 ratio of spoken to written language performance, in light of the fact that people more regularly use spoken language skills.
